We have a door that gets left open way too often. Once inside, you step around a corner so you can't really see that it isn't closed. Does anyone know if there is a device that will alarm if a door is left open too long....say after a minute or two like many refrigerators do? I have done some searching and can't find anything.

Door Guard MA401
Do you need to know when a door is left open for too long? The Door Guard will allow the door to be opened for one minute with no alarm, but will begin alarming after one minute and will increase the sense of urgency of the alarm as the door is left open for a longer amount of time.
